FoundationsColumnWallsFloorsRoof

MAJOR PARTS

Page 5: Parts of a House Arias

FoundationsA part of the house underground which is made of concrete to support the weight of

the building.

Footing

Column Foundation

Wall foundation

Page 6: Parts of a House Arias

ColumnRefers to the vertical structure that supports the house, and is made of

stone, concrete, steel or combination of these materials.

posts

Page 7: Parts of a House Arias

WallsStructures which enclose the building,

or divide it into rooms. Consist of a continuous surface except where

there are doors and windows.

Page 8: Parts of a House Arias

FloorsMake up the surface of the rooms where one walks; a division of one

story and another formed by a horizontal surface.

Page 9: Parts of a House Arias

RoofRefers to the top covering of the

1.Foundationsa. Pedestal – an upright support for

a column or post.

b. Footing – the lowest part of a column

2. Column or Posta. Girt – the large or main beam of steel,

reinforced concrete, or timber, which supports truss and roofing.

b. Girder – a horizontal beam between column, studs or post which carry the

walls. c. Anchor strap – a device used for fixing a

post to its foundation.

3. Floora. Flooring – any material used in

laying a floor such as the tongue and groove. (T&G)

b. Floor joist – the framing member of a floor in which flooring materials

are nailed.

4.Walla. Wall sheathing – a covering usually made

of stone-cut or v-cut board.b. Top plate – the horizontal part of the wallc. Stud – the vertical wood support where

wall sheathing was nailedd. Lintel – small beam usually placed above

doors and window openings.

Page 17: Parts of a House Arias

e. Window sill – the lowest part of the window frame.

f. Window jamb – vertical wood piece usually placed on the side of the

opening of the window.g. Sole plate – the bottom support for

a series of studs.

a. Ridge roll – a covering which caps the apex of the roof

b. Roofing – a roof covering laid on the roof frame or purlins, such as corrugated

metal, concrete, asphalt or tilesc. Flashing – a galvanized iron covering

that prevents water from penetrating or a drainage b/w roof or wall of the

exterior doors and window

ROOF

Page 20: Parts of a House Arias

d. Gutter – a U-shaped structure on the roof that directs water to

the downspout.e. Downspout – a vertical pipe

through which water passes from the gutter to the ground.

f. Purlins – a piece of wood on top of the rafter for support and on which the roofing is attached.

Page 21: Parts of a House Arias

g. Rafter – the uppermost part of a truss that carries the roof load.

h. Truss – a triangular roof structure composed of the following:

1. king post2. top chord

3. bottom chord4. brace5. scab

Page 22: Parts of a House Arias

i. Fascia board – a piece of wood attached to the end of rafter where the gutter is nailed.

j. Ceiling joints – the horizontal pieces of wood on which the

ceiling boards are nailed.
